Austrian masters of brass comedy Mnozil Brass are in New Zealand for the first time. The seven piece ensemble, named after a pub they played in as students, has been going for nearly 20 years, bringing lively physical comedy to their virtuosic playing. Zoltan Kish, a Hungarian trombone player who met the group while studying in Poland, spoke with Upbeat's Eva Radich.
